#5b64fb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5b64fb is composed of 35.7% red, 39.2% green and 98.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.7% cyan, 60.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 236.6 degrees, a saturation of 95.2% and a lightness of 67.1%. #5b64fb color hex could be obtained by blending #b6c8ff with #0000f7.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

#5b64fb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5b64fb has RGB values of R:91, G:100, B:251 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.6,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 5989627.

Shades and Tints of #5b64fb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000108 is the darkest color, while #f4f5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#5b64fb
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a9a9ad is the less saturated color, while #5b64fb is the most saturated one.
